De La Rue is the world’s market leader in currency printing and has successfully printed currency in Malta for over 40 years.

Our new investment in Malta continues to strengthen the production of currency for our global customers whilst expanding our operation to deliver citizen identity and product authentication solutions for our customers making our Centre of Excellence in Malta a unique one stop shop for governments towards a secure global economy.
